运行python脚本shell是可行的,但在emacs中尝试它会返回AtributeError,这显然是因为没有设置Venv变量

运行python脚本shell是可行的,但在emacs中尝试它会返回AtributeError,这显然是因为没有设置Venv变量,python,shell,emacs,virtualenv,Python,Shell,Emacs,Virtualenv,我有一个flask应用程序,它大部分运行平稳,并返回所需的内容。我已经为它配置了一个虚拟环境。当在shell中运行时,它可以完美地工作,当我在emacs中运行它时,问题就出现了。似乎在运行时没有设置一些Venv变量,这些变量是在“激活”脚本中设置的 问题是,为什么不设置这些变量 非常感谢您的帮助。您可能应该将问题发布给我们,也许您可以告诉我们您所做的步骤,并使用env | grep YOUR_VAR检查venv变量是否已实际设置。具体来说,如何在emacs内部运行它:shell模式、M-x编译、

我有一个flask应用程序,它大部分运行平稳,并返回所需的内容。我已经为它配置了一个虚拟环境。当在shell中运行时,它可以完美地工作,当我在emacs中运行它时,问题就出现了。似乎在运行时没有设置一些Venv变量,这些变量是在“激活”脚本中设置的

问题是,为什么不设置这些变量


非常感谢您的帮助。

您可能应该将问题发布给我们,也许您可以告诉我们您所做的步骤,并使用
env | grep YOUR_VAR
检查venv变量是否已实际设置。具体来说,如何在emacs内部运行它:shell模式、M-x编译、term?